Abstract

This research aims to design a system that supports innovation towards the value of efficiency in the production process by achieving a better documentation and dissemination of knowledge to all employees at CV. XYZ Leathercraft. Knowledge Management System (KMS) is a part of development and maintenance process in a company. The factors of this research are people, process, and technology. Maynard Operation Sequence Technique (MOST) is required to implement Knowledge Management System towards the value of efficiency in the production process as a work measurement technique that concentrates on the movement of objects. This strategy is designed to obtain the features of application that are relevant to the situation at CV. XYZ Leathercraft. The result of this research shows that the implementation of Knowledge Management System has features that consist of discussion forum, knowledge sharing, library, event, record of production process, and marketing map.
